Bar Council of Ireland and Professional Conduct Tribunal sued over handling of complaint

 

Barrister, Maura King, has opposed an application for orders striking out her case against the Bar Council and the Barristers Professional Conduct Tribunal over the handling of a complaint of misconduct against her, which was dismissed.  Ms King is represented by David Phillips QC, Wilberforce Chambers.
